(10,575 posts)The Orbital ATK Cygnus launched on top of an Atlas V rocket is thought to cost around $13,182 (£9,453) per pound.
Nasa told MailOnline the gorilla suit was sent to the ISS as part of Commander Kelly's personal baggage allowance in the recent Orbital ATK Cygnus resupply mission.
The suit was thought to have been a California Costumes suit, weighing 4.3lbs.
Using this as a guide, the gorilla costume shipped to the ISS in a cargo spacecraft that arrived in December cost an estimated $56,683 (£40,449) in total to send into orbit.
The cost of sending material up in the Soyuz space capsule along with Tim Peake is around $3,058 (£2,190) per pound.
